在当今信息化时代,企业内部往往存在多个信息系统,如ERP、CRM、HRM等。这些系统之间需要高效、准确地进行信息交换和共享,以确保业务流程的顺畅和数据的一致性。数据联动表作为一种关键技术,在其中扮演着至关重要的角色。本文将深入探讨数据联动表的概念、实现方法以及在实际应用中的优势。
一、数据联动表概述
1.1 定义
数据联动表,顾名思义,是一种用于实现不同系统之间数据联动和同步的表格结构。它通过定义一系列规则和逻辑,将一个系统中的数据变化实时反映到其他系统中,从而实现跨系统信息无缝对接。
1.2 特点
- 实时性:数据联动表能够实时捕捉数据变化,并同步到其他系统。
- 一致性:确保不同系统中的数据保持一致,避免数据冲突。
- 灵活性:支持多种数据联动规则,满足不同业务需求。
二、数据联动表实现方法
2.1 数据同步技术
数据联动表的核心是实现数据同步。以下是一些常用的数据同步技术:
- 数据库触发器:在源数据库中设置触发器,当数据发生变化时,自动执行相应的操作,如插入、更新或删除。
- 消息队列:利用消息队列技术,将数据变化作为消息发送到目标系统,由目标系统进行处理。
- ETL(Extract, Transform, Load):通过ETL工具,从源系统提取数据,进行转换后加载到目标系统。
2.2 联动规则设计
数据联动表的成功与否,很大程度上取决于联动规则的设计。以下是一些设计联动规则时需要考虑的因素:
- 数据类型:根据数据类型选择合适的联动方式,如字符串、数字、日期等。
- 联动条件:定义触发联动的条件,如数据变更、时间间隔等。
- 联动操作:确定联动操作,如插入、更新、删除等。
2.3 安全性保障
数据联动过程中,安全性是至关重要的。以下是一些保障数据联动安全性的措施:
- 权限控制:对数据联动操作进行权限控制,确保只有授权用户才能执行。
- 数据加密:对敏感数据进行加密处理,防止数据泄露。
- 审计日志:记录数据联动操作的历史记录,便于追踪和审计。
三、数据联动表应用优势
3.1 提高业务效率
数据联动表能够实现跨系统信息无缝对接,从而提高业务流程的效率,降低人工操作成本。
3.2 保证数据一致性
通过数据联动表,不同系统中的数据保持一致,避免数据冲突,提高数据准确性。
3.3 适应性强
数据联动表支持多种联动规则,能够满足不同业务需求,具有较强的适应性。
四、案例分析
以下是一个数据联动表在实际应用中的案例:
4.1 案例背景
某企业拥有ERP和CRM两个系统,需要实现客户信息在两个系统之间的同步。
4.2 实现方案
- 使用数据库触发器,在ERP系统中设置触发器,当客户信息发生变化时,自动同步到CRM系统。
- 定义联动规则,如客户信息变更时,自动更新CRM系统中的客户信息。
4.3 实施效果
通过数据联动表,实现了ERP和CRM两个系统之间客户信息的实时同步,提高了业务效率,降低了人工操作成本。
五、总结
数据联动表是实现跨系统信息无缝对接的关键技术,具有实时性、一致性和灵活性等特点。通过合理设计联动规则和保障安全性,数据联动表能够为企业带来诸多益处。在实际应用中,应根据具体业务需求选择合适的数据联动方案,以提高业务效率和数据准确性。
